Premiere Pro and Apple SiliconĪdobe Premiere Pro has not yet officially added native support for Apple Silicon (*). That’s a huge change for the long-established Intel brand. We think Apple Silicon will eventually beat Intel’s desktop chips within a few years. Today, the M1 chip can deliver enough power to be used in Macs. The first generation of Apple’s desktop-based ARM processors is called M1.Īpple has been pushing performance over the years. These chips are very energy efficient - which means you’ll get a longer battery life with good performance. The ARM-based chips come with iPhones, iPads, and the Apple Watch. Today there are several Macs that come with ARM64 processors - also called Apple Silicon. Even though this is another hurdle for software developers, we’re actually pretty enthusiastic about this change. At WWDC 2020 Apple announced they are moving away from Intel in favor of their own ARM-based processor architecture.
